Dates for World Cricket League events confirmed
The dates for the Pepsi ICC World Cricket League events in the first half of 2011 have been confirmed.
The Division 3 event will be staged between 22-29 January and features hosts Hong Kong taking on Oman, PNG and Denmark, as well as the top two sides from the Division 4 event in Italy, which takes place later this month.
Six teams will then battle it out in the Pepsi ICC World Cricket League Division 2 in the UAE between 8-15 April. Bermuda, Namibia, Uganda, UAE and the top two sides from the Division 3 event will participate. The top four sides at that tournament achieve automatic qualification to the ICC Cricket World Cup Qualifier in 2013.
Botswana is the venue for the Pepsi ICC World Cricket League Division 7 between 1-8 May and the hosts will face the top two sides from Division 8 in Kuwait, along with Japan, Nigeria and Norway.
